Categories



Navigation



ShowCase

Search
















What is the Best Software Development Process for Perfect Programs Every Time? | Software

By darkforces
Total views: 3
Word Count: 423














Despite what many people seem to think, programming a perfect piece of software is a very time consuming and challenging process. You have to plan out the graphical user interface so that it is both attractive and intuitive. You have to be sure that your coding is spot on so that the program will do everything you want it to and nothing that you don't. And you have to make absolutely sure that there are no glaring problems with the way that the program functions which may give rise to hackers using it to infiltrate your customer's computers. However, you can accomplish all of your programming goals by following a well defined software development process.

If you come up with a proper software development process for programming and design, you can get a major jump on the competition, as you will be able to crank out programs and updates more quickly and have more refined code for an extremely streamlined experience. Of course, all of this stems from how long and hard you have thought about what the development process should entail.

Any software development process should start with the task of determining the main goal of the program. From there, decide how to reach that goal. Once you have a general idea of what you want the program to do, come up with a few flow charts that will help you and your software development team map out the steps to reach that goal. Then, use your flow chart and your grand scheme to design a user interface that will best suit the program. Once the user interface has been designed, all you have to do is start coding what each button and switch will do. After all of the coding has been accomplished, look over the code yourself and have at least two other experienced programmers do the same. Finally, fix any errors you may have made and test the program continuously under all kinds of operating environments to be sure that the bugs are out of it.

While there are a number of ways to carry out the specifics of the tasks outlined above, using them as your guideline in the process of developing software will allow you to avoid many of the pitfalls associated with development. In addition, you will find these tips also will help you to bring your project to fruition in an amount of time that will impress everyone involved. With both those thoughts in mind, why not get to the task today?

About the Author

Mayoor Patel is the writer for the website http://software-development.wares-are.us. Please visit for information on all things concerned with Software Development Process


Rating: Not yet rated

Comments

No comments posted.

Add Your Comment

To leave a comment, please log in first.

You are here Articles > Computers > Software